bp神经网络参数的配置
时间: 2024-05-26 11:08:06 浏览: 97
bp 神经网络
BP神经网络中的参数配置包括以下几个方面:
1. 神经元个数:包括输入层、隐藏层和输出层的神经元个数需要根据实际问题来确定,一般需要进行试验和调整。
2. 学习率:学习率决定每次调整权重的大小,过大会导致震荡,过小会导致收敛速度过慢,需要根据实际问题进行调整。
3. 权重初始化:权重初始化对网络的训练有很大的影响,通常采用随机初始化的方法,但需要注意权重不能太大或太小。
4. 激活函数:激活函数可以增强神经网络的非线性拟合能力,常用的激活函数有sigmoid函数、tanh函数和ReLU函数等。
5. 训练次数和误差阈值:训练次数和误差阈值是决定网络训练是否结束的条件,需要根据实际问题进行设置。
6. 正则化方法:为了防止过拟合,可以采用正则化方法,如L1正则化、L2正则化等。
阅读全文